New trend in Paris: the subway sandwich
After decades of domination and dictatorship of baguettes with ham and cheese and over expensive restaurants, Parisians are now being introduced to a whole new sandwich world, the subway.

And it's not just the Parisians, mostly students, in search of variety and choice and good prices, tourists and homesick American expat stop me every week to ask me "where did you get that sub?" This is something I can relate to actually. Every time I visit a new city, I do love to experience and get a glimpse of another culture, and that always includes food. But once in a while I love to take comfort from familiar territory and I eventually have lunch in a Korean restaurant.

"Subway" is located near the Cathedral of Notre-Dame on quai Montebello (you can get there by taking the metro Line 4 Saint-Michel stop or RER B or C Saint-Michel Notre Dame stop or the bus line 24 or 47 Notre-Dame quai Montebello stop).
